Hodgson confident Spurs can challenge for title

West Brom manager Roy Hodgson claims that Tottenham can challenge both Manchester clubs for the Premier League title this season.

West Bromwich Albion manager Roy Hodgson has claimed that Tottenham Hotpur can challenge for the Premier League title this season.

Hodgson made the claim after seeing his side lose 1-0 at White Hart Lane on Tuesday night.

"Spurs are serious title contenders and they are putting pressure on the two Manchester clubs to keep winning," he said.

"They are getting some distance between themselves and the chasing pack of Arsenal, Chelsea and Liverpool."

Harry Redknapp's side have set a new club record by scoring in 18 successive league matches this season and are six points behind league leaders Manchester City.
